Let’s Play!
Hands-on introduction to live music for young children and their grown-ups.
Let’s Play! is a high-quality early-years (0–5) music education group for young children and their grown-ups.
It offers a first experience of music that is playful on the surface and musically serious underneath — led by a skilled musician who responds to children in the moment and supports real music-making from the very start.
Sessions are play-based, with space for children to join in, observe, move around, or take things at their own pace. Some children jump straight in; others watch, listen, or take time before joining. All of these are welcome ways to take part. Grown-ups stay with their children and are part of the music too. There’s no pressure to perform, no expectation to “get it right,” and no set outcome to reach. Families are welcomed as they are, and curiosity is enough.
Let’s Play suits families looking for a first music group that leaves space for children to engage in their own way. Along the way, children encounter real instruments, real listening, and moments of playing together, building familiarity with music in a way that feels natural rather than instructional.

Sessions begin with families arriving and settling in, with time for children to notice the room, the instruments laid out, and the sounds around them.
Music unfolds through shared songs, moments of listening, and opportunities to explore a wide range of real instruments. Children and grown-ups use the instruments side by side, discovering sounds together.
There’s a sense of beginning and ending, but no fixed routine to keep up with. Each session is shaped by the group on the day, with space for repetition and moments of playing together.
